Form 4: Credo Director Sutardja Acquires 1,540 Restricted Shares
Insider Transaction Report
Credo Technology Group Director Pantas Sutardja acquired 1,540 restricted stock units, increasing his direct beneficial ownership to 5,895,784 Ordinary Shares.
Summary
- Pantas Sutardja, a Director of Credo Technology Group Holding Ltd (CRDO), acquired 1,540 Ordinary Shares in the form of restricted stock units (RSUs).
- The transaction occurred on October 15, 2025.
- Following this acquisition, Mr. Sutardja directly beneficially owns 5,895,784 Ordinary Shares.
- The restricted stock units will fully vest upon the earlier of (a) the one-year anniversary of the vesting commencement date (the day following the Issuer's 2025 Annual General Meeting) or (b) the date of the Issuer's 2026 Annual General Meeting.
- Vesting is subject to Mr. Sutardja's continued service through the vesting date.
